There's a huge difference in real grits and that stupid instant shite they serve at greasy spoon restaurants. Think of introducing someone to coffee by serving them instant coffee.
The butter should be cooked into the Grits, not slathered on top. And not table wax margarine from a pouch. Real butter.
Cheese is always good. But everyone knows that.
If you introduce someone to something new, take the time to do it right.
